1. Change With Time (Move from E to M)
The eCommerce industry had a pretty good run till now and will keep thriving but only if it
learns to adapt. You need to go from “E to M”. What this means is you need to transform
your ‘e’-Commerce store into ‘m’-Commerce. You may have the best website in the whole
world but it is useless if your website doesn’t look pretty on the phone. 63% of the
millennial (future customers) use mobile phone and tablets for all their online shopping.

2. People Love Games
You need to know what excites people and give them that besides the products. People
love playing games, no matter how old. Give them chance to win discounts and free
shipping coupons that they can cash out with any one of their order. Another great idea
is to give such coupons on referral activities like inviting their friends and families to
create an account with your Magento website.
Many eCommerce stores give a discount to their customers on their first buy which
creates a positive image in the eyes of the customer and helps in building customer
loyalty towards the Magento store.
3. Use FOMO to Your Advantage
Building a loyal customer base is not a one time job. You need to continuously provide
your customers a reason to stay loyal to you. Give a child a lollipop and he won’t move
until it’s over. You need to use the calendar for your benefit giving Holiday season
discounts and 3-4 days sale for major holidays like Christmas. Many clothing stores give
seasonal discounts like summer sale on shorts and winter sales on jackets.
You can also host off-season sales using the FOMO (Fear Of Missing Out) Tactics
showing a countdown timer on your Magento website. This countdown clock approach
has proven to raise sales for many eCommerce stores.

5. 80/20 Ratio (Pareto principle)
Not quoting the original Pareto, but giving a twist to his iconic 80/20 rule. 80% of your
profit derives from just 20% of the products your Magento website is selling. So you
should concentrate on discovering what these 20% products are and how to increase
their sales as this would yield you more result than trying to sell 80% of your products
that are responsible only for 20% of your sales.
So you must decide carefully which products are to be advertized more and what type
of advertisement campaign will yield you that 80% sales with just 20% of the
investment. The Pareto principle of 80/20 has been thoroughly researched and found
out to be really efficient for every aspect of a business.

4. Most of the cart abandonment on any Magento website happens on the last step, the
payment. You need to give the customers the best experience in the payment section so
that they feel no inconvenience at all. This can be achieved by proper Magento website
development by giving them multi-payment options like Debit/Credit card, 3rd party-
payments gateways, Cash on Delivery (CoD), net banking, etc.
Also, try to make the payment procedure as short and quick as possible. This will
ensure that your customers get no time to second-guess their decision of buying a
product. The hardest part for any customer is to pay for what they order so by making
this process easier for them you are increasing your chance of conversion by manifolds.
